Output 2ecbe7d49e02eda004c4abfba202b799aa8e1558a03ad041e8678f145f026021:0

value
1626860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db4c36c280adbb59098856637014bbe26d8eb61c OP_EQUAL
address
3MgZCzMFnToP9kDSRJFcoiMZwf1WifSHCA
transaction
2ecbe7d49e02eda004c4abfba202b799aa8e1558a03ad041e8678f145f026021
spent
true